223cc3c6bd drivers: pinctrl: nrf: add support for disconnecting a pin
It was not possible to disconnect a pin using the nRF pinctrl driver.
That is, it was not possible to set PSEL to 0xFFFFFFFF (indicating pin
is not connected). This can be useful in certain scenarios, e.g. a
bootloader configures all signals of a certain peripheral but
application then needs to disconnect certain signals.

A new DT macro has been introduced to accomplish this:
NRF_PSEL_DISCONNECT. It can be used like this to explicitely disconnect
a peripheral signal:

```
&pinctrl {
	uart0_default: uart0_default {
		group1 {
			psels = <NRF_PSEL(UART_TX, 0, 1)>,
				<NRF_PSEL_DISCONNECTED(UART_RX)>;
		};
	};
};
```

a5e301e06f dts: gigadevice: remove deprecated device_type property
According to DT spec, device_type property is deprecated (ref. 0.3 spec,
2.3.11):

> The device_type property was used in IEEE 1275 to describe the device’s
FCode programming model. Because DTSpec does not have FCode, new use
of the property is deprecated, and it should be included only on cpu and
memory nodes for compatibility with IEEE 1275–derived devicetrees.
